Making the most of
each sleeper
The boards are 昀椀xed to
hardwood battens on an
aluminium helping-hand
system, 昀椀xed to the CLT.
Colin looked at optimizing the
use of each sleeper. They are
chunky blocks, and it became
clear that if the faces were cut
o昀昀 then each sleeper could
go further. Wider boards were
used in some areas of the
façade; and the thinner o昀昀cuts
were used in others. There is
also a pleasing contrast in
colour to the sections that
used the virgin timber from the
middle of the sleepers.
“If you look closely, you can
see the tripartite holes where
metal ties previously held the
sleepers in place,” Matt says.
“Before the sawmill cut the
timbers down to size, they
checked the holes for any
remaining metal. Quite often
there were bits of the threads
from the bolts stuck in them,
or occasionally half a bolt or
two left in there. Obviously,
the sawmill didn’t want to ruin
its blades.”
A lived-in look
“The cladding subcontractor
was conscientious and
enthusiastic. They would
take me around every every
week, and we’d reject a small
minority of the timbers if any
had rotten parts in them. But
minor, super昀椀cial damage –
the occasional dent, a little
spray paint on some of them
– was acceptable.”
